Frequently Asked Questions about the 93301 ZIP Code

How much are Studio apartments in 93301?

There are currently 37 Studio Apartments in 93301 with rent ranges from $995 to $1,589 with an average price of $1,057.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om 93301 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 93301 ranges from $975 to $1,975 with an average monthly rent of $1,435.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 93301 c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 93301 range from $1,117 to $1,795.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,360.

How expensive are 93301 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 33 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 93301 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,235 to $2,300 - averaging $1,540 for the location.
